What is the sum of 2.5 × 104 and 3.4 × 104? (1 point)

Respuesta :

altavistard
altavistard altavistard
  • 05-06-2020

Answer:

5.9× 10^4

Step-by-step explanation:

I'm assuming that by "104" you actually meant "10^4," which reads "fourth power of 10."  Please be sure to use the symbol " ^ " to express exponentiation.

The sum of 2.5 × 10^4 and 3.4 × 10^4 is (2.5 + 3.4)×10^4

or

5.9× 10^4
